BERKELEY COUNTY, S.C. – The Berkeley County Coroner’s Office has identified the victim of a fatal shooting that occurred in Summerville on Tuesday, Dec. 22.

Blake Phillip, 28,  of Summerville, was shot and killed at a home on Calamus Pond Road, Coroner George Oliver said.

Phillip was pronounced at the scene.

The Berkeley County Sheriffโ€™s Office and the Berkeley County Coronerโ€™s Office are investigating.
